Join acting coach Kate Ellis to find embodied ways into writing character dialogue. Drawing from a variety of acting practices, you’ll use an actor’s lens to breathe life into your characters speech in a way as to find something as unique as the people around you.
Be ready to participate in improvisation exercises!

About the Tutor
IKate Ellis is an acting coach. Kate has taught actors in Wicked, Rent, Hamilton, Godfather of Harlem, That’s Not Me and Safe Home. She has taught at acting schools such as 16th Street Actors studio, the University of Melbourne, TAFTA and schools all over Victoria through initiatives by Drama Victoria and the DET. She has hosted panel discussions for MPavilion, the Victorian Arts Learning Festival and Abbotsford Convent’s Open Spaces. Kate uses acting practices to help writers create compelling characters.
